Indoor Decoration
Indoor decoration is one of the most important factors affecting indoor air quality. Many families tend to use a variety of unhealthy materials, such as volatile organic compounds (VOCs), formaldehyde, benzene, and other hazardous substances when decorating for the sake of aesthetics. These materials will continue to release harmful gases after renovation, causing adverse effects on human health, such as headaches, eye pain, allergies, and lung diseases.
In order to avoid the effects of these harmful substances, it is recommended that you try to choose green materials during renovation. You can choose formaldehyde-free panels, low VOC-rated paints, lead-free glass, and VOC-free hanging rods.
Indoor Cooking
Cooking is also one of the important factors affecting indoor air quality. When cooking, the evaporation of food oil, water, and seasoning smoke will carry a certain amount of harmful substances, such as benzene, xylene, toluene, propylene, and other volatile organic compounds, polluting the air.
In order to reduce the harmful gases produced by cooking, it is recommended that the use of hoods or exhaust fans, which can be indoor fumes, heat, water vapor, and so on out of the room, to maintain clean indoor air.

Household items
Indoor household goods will also have an impact on air quality, such as new cabinets, sofas, carpets, and other harmful substances that may release formaldehyde, and it is difficult to emit cleanly in a timely manner. In addition, air fresheners, mosquito repellents, fungicides, etc. will also produce harmful substances.
In order to reduce the impact of home furnishings on air quality, it is recommended to check whether these furnishings comply with national environmental requirements before shopping and choose to use home furnishings that cause less air pollution.
